Table 2 Discrimination ability of standard and species-specific barcodes and their combinations

From:Complete plastome sequencing resolves taxonomic relationships among species ofCalligonumL. (Polygonaceae) in China

DNA barcodes type length (bp) Polymorphic sites Polymorphic sites (%) Identified species (Success rate)
Standard DNA barcodes nrITS ITS1 + 5.8S 449 6 1.34 0 (0%)
5.8S + ITS2 467 16 3.43 1 (11%)
nrITS 768 22 2.92 1 (11%)
plastid matK 1527 14 0.92 2 (22%)
rbcL 1428 8 0.56 2 (22%)
trnH-psbA 386 23 5.96 2 (22%)
combination matK + rbcL 2955 22 0.74 3 (33%)
trnH-psbA + matK + rbcL 3341 44 1.32 3 (33%)
matK + rbcL +nrITS 3723 44 1.18 5 (56%)
trnH-psbA + matK + rbcL + nrITS 4109 66 1.61 4 (44%)
Genomic element trnE-T 995 21 2.11 1 (11%)
trnT-L 1026 36 3.51 2 (22%)
potential specific-barcodes ndhF 2244 38 1.69 5 (56%)
ndhF-rpl32 993 28 2.82 4 (44%)
rpl32-trnL 632 16 2.53 4 (44%)
trnC-petN 900 82 9.11 4 (44%)
trnS-G 1233 26 2.11 5 (56%)
Combination* 5795 200 3.45 6 (67%)
Complete plastid genomes (only one IR) 133,980 1151 0.86 7 (78%)
